Output a14d2596213f96a974c29d88677f4c18199f5ba1010d1c26780d5b508472c66a:6

value
19999146357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00c89eb861e1753b18bac521c6e82bc05af2127b OP_EQUAL
address
31mAFsAnC2VkEBguJjNrLSdQfHFxkKBvSk
transaction
a14d2596213f96a974c29d88677f4c18199f5ba1010d1c26780d5b508472c66a
spent
true